The Integration of Robot Assisted Therapy
Robotic systems are now a cornerstone of our clinical infrastructure for motor retraining. They provide the high-intensity, repetitive movements needed to stimulate neural pathways. This technology lets our clinical teams deliver unparalleled precision in every session.
We are committed to innovation, ensuring patients get the latest systems in the United States. These tools help with precise motor control training, which manual therapy alone can’t always achieve. We think robot assisted therapy is key for modern neurological recovery.
The table below shows the benefits of using robotic systems in a rehab plan compared to traditional methods.
| Feature | Traditional Therapy | Robot Assisted Therapy |
|---|---|---|
| Movement Intensity | Limited by therapist fatigue | High-intensity, consistent |
| Data Tracking | Subjective observation | Objective, real-time metrics |
| Repetition Quality | Variable | High precision and accuracy |
| Patient Engagement | Standard | Gamified, interactive feedback |

Advancements in Exoskeleton Rehabilitation
We are entering a new era of physical recovery with advanced exoskeleton rehabilitation devices. These wearable systems offer the support needed for patients to move again after severe injuries. They help by keeping the body stable, allowing patients to work on retraining their muscles.
The main advantage of these devices is the sensory feedback they provide. This feedback is essential for fixing the brain-body connection. As patients practice walking, their nervous system starts to heal and adapt better.

Orthopedic Rehab and Its Connection to Neurological Function
Recovering from neurological issues needs a full plan that links muscle and bone health to brain function. Neuro-rehab focuses on the brain, but the body must support it. Orthopedic rehab is key for movement, making sure joints and muscles are ready for brain therapy.
When the brain is hurt, the body often gets out of balance. This can lead to muscle and joint problems. Fixing these issues is key for lasting success. By focusing on joint health and alignment, we help the body support brain recovery. This step-by-step approach to relief helps patients move better and faster.
